North Walsham Station keeps things simple yet effective with multiple accessible amenities for travelers. While there is no physical ticket office, you can rely on the ticket machines available at the station to collect your tickets. These machines are card-only, so make sure you have a credit or debit card on hand. The station doesn't accommodate smartcards, making the traditional ticket your go-to option here.
Security and assistance are a priority, with CCTV cameras monitoring the surroundings and customer help points ready to assist from 8: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and slightly varied hours on Sundays and holidays. Although there are no baggage storage facilities, the friendly atmosphere makes short waits manageable with available seating arrangements.
On the accessibility front, North Walsham Station offers some step-free access, especially for Platform 1 which serves trains headed to Norwich. However, the slope to Platform 2, which leads towards Cromer and Sheringham, may be challenging for some wheelchair users due to its steepness.
North Walsham Station is well-connected to local transportation options for seamless onward travel. Rail replacement buses conveniently pick up and drop off at stops adjacent to the station entrance. At Hanborough station, convenience is a priority. While there is no sta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available to ensure smooth transactions for all passenger needs. These machines are accessible, allowing for easy collection of tickets bought online. Assistance is not far away, with help points available on-site, and customer information provided through departure screens and announcements.
Accessibility at Hanborough makes travel straightforward for everyone. The station is a Step Free Category A, offering level access throughout, and equipped with accessible ticket machines and induction loops. However, there aren't accessible toilets or waiting rooms here, so plan accordingly for comfort during wait times. You’ll find CCTV for added security throughout the premises.
Driving to Hanborough station is made simple with its well-managed car park operated by APCOA Parking, providing 48 spaces including two designated for accessible parking. Parking is available 24/7 with reasonable day charges and options for longer-term passes.
For those looking to extend their journey via other modes of transport, Hanborough is well linked. Information for local bus services and connecting rail replacement services is available. For those catching flights, transfer at Reading for Heathrow or Gatwick, or Bristol Temple Meads for connections to Bristol Airport.
